## Validator Plugins — Onboarding

Welcome to the Kestrelframe team. Validators ship as plugins under `plugins/validators/`. Each plugin declares a manifest, a schema hook, and a test suite. CI rejects unsigned plugin bundles. Build locally with `kf build`, then sign before pushing to the registry. Use the team signing key below for all plugin bundles.

deploy key for kagup-bawig: bky9_ZMq28eTw9

Default bucketing behavior changed. New experiments now use sticky assignment keyed on account ID instead of session ID, and the fallback salt rotation interval dropped from 30 days to 7. Experiments created before this release keep their old behavior unless re-saved. If you're paged for assignment skew, check whether the experiment was created around the cutover window before escalating. Rollback requires redeploying v4.1.x with the prior flag set. The current production defaults are listed below.

service settings:
ralael:
  pin: 7453
  tenant: zorath
  seal: seal_087806e4
  metrics_host: metrics.ralael.paliqworks.example
  standby_team: fraath
  escalation: praok-istiel
  nonce: 10e083

To: All Branch Managers

Effective the first of next month, discounting on the Corvane and Ashfield lines changes for deals above the large-deal threshold. Branch managers may approve up to 12% without escalation; anything beyond requires sign-off from the regional commercial director. Stacked promotions are no longer permitted on large deals, and all approvals must be logged in the Pricewell tool within two business days. These changes reflect margin pressure across the network. The following confidential note explains the broader rationale.

management briefing: Only 33 of the 205 pilot accounts renewed Kasath, so a churn review is set for October 17. Weniusek Logistics is in early talks to buy Holethax Freight for about $345.6 million.